Follow The Directions

01

Step

Preheat your oven to 350 degrees F (175 degrees C). (5 minutes)

02

Step

In a large bowl, gently combine the meatloaf mix, diced apples, onion, crushed stuffing mix, celery, eggs, milk, water, garlic powder, salt, and black pepper. Ensure all ingredients are evenly distributed without overmixing. (10 minutes)

03

Step

Spread the cream of mushroom soup evenly into the bottom of a 9x5-inch loaf pan. (2 minutes)

04

Step

Spoon the meatloaf mixture into the prepared loaf pan, pressing gently to ensure an even distribution. Use a spatula to smooth the top of the loaf. (5 minutes)

05

Step

Bake in the preheated oven for approximately 1 hour and 30 minutes, or until the meatloaf is no longer pink in the center and an instant-read thermometer inserted into the center registers at least 165 degrees F (74 degrees C). (90 minutes)

06

Step

Allow the meatloaf to cool in the pan for 5 to 10 minutes before inverting it onto a serving platter, so that the cream of mushroom soup coats the top. (10 minutes)

07

Step

Serve hot, accompanied by your favorite side dishes such as mashed potatoes and dinner rolls.

For a richer flavor, consider browning the meatloaf mix in a skillet before combining it with the other ingredients.
Feel free to experiment with different types of apples, such as Honeycrisp or Fuji, for varying degrees of sweetness and tartness.
If you prefer a crispier topping, sprinkle additional crushed stuffing mix over the meatloaf before baking.
Ground beef can be substituted if meatloaf mix is not available.
